
Victorian Christmas Card with Playful Child and Pigs
Text on Card
A MERRY CHRISTMAS
Description
Distinctive for its unexpected barnyard addition to holiday cheer, this Victorian-era Christmas greeting card depicts a rosy-cheeked child in festive winter attire—complete with a red stocking cap and green coat—playfully leading two pigs on strings/leashes, one on each side. The central scene is framed by an ornate pale blue border adorned with delicate pink and green chain-link garland swags with floral accents at the corners, creating an elegant yet whimsical presentation. The 'A Merry Christmas' greeting is rendered in decorative period typography at the card's base, exemplifying the sentimental holiday tradition of the late 19th century.

Printing Notes
Hand-colored chromolithograph with embossed border frame. Card numbered 1358, indicating catalog publication. Shows signs of age with slight foxing and paper aging.
